Curriculum Vitae Template for Freshers

Crafting a compelling Curriculum Vitae (CV) as a fresher can be challenging. You might lack extensive work experience, but a well-structured CV can highlight your skills, education, and potential. Here’s a breakdown of a suitable template and key considerations:

Essential Sections:

  • Contact Information: This is paramount. Include your full name, phone number, professional email address (avoid informal ones), and a link to your LinkedIn profile (if you have one). Make sure the email address is clickable so recruiters can contact you easily.
  • Summary/Objective: This is a brief, impactful statement (2-3 sentences) at the top. Instead of a generic objective, tailor it to the specific role you’re applying for. For instance, “Enthusiastic recent Computer Science graduate seeking an entry-level software developer position at [Company Name]. Eager to apply strong programming skills and problem-solving abilities to contribute to innovative projects.” If you have some relevant experience (internships, projects), frame this section as a summary highlighting your key achievements.
  • Education: List your degrees in reverse chronological order (most recent first). Include the degree name, major, university name, graduation date (or expected graduation date), and GPA (if it’s above 3.5 or equivalent). Mention relevant coursework, especially if it aligns with the job description. Example: Bachelor of Science in Electrical Engineering, University of Example, May 2023. Relevant Coursework: Circuit Design, Signal Processing, Embedded Systems. GPA: 3.8
  • Skills: Divide your skills into categories for clarity (e.g., Technical Skills, Soft Skills, Language Skills). Be specific. Instead of “communication skills,” list “written communication, verbal communication, presentation skills.” Quantify your skills whenever possible. For example, instead of “Proficient in Python,” say “Proficient in Python with experience using libraries like NumPy and Pandas for data analysis.”
  • Projects: Since you likely have limited work experience, projects are crucial. Describe each project with a concise title, a brief explanation of the project’s purpose, the technologies used, and your specific role and contributions. Highlight quantifiable results whenever possible. Example: E-commerce Website Development: Developed a fully functional e-commerce website using H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and PHP. Implemented user authentication, product catalog management, and shopping cart functionality.
  • Internships/Volunteer Experience: Even if these are short-term, they demonstrate initiative and practical skills. Describe your responsibilities and achievements, using action verbs. Focus on what you learned and how you contributed.
  • Awards and Recognition: Include any academic awards, scholarships, or other forms of recognition you’ve received. These highlight your achievements and dedication.

Tips for Freshers:

  • Tailor Your CV: Adapt your CV to each job application. Read the job description carefully and highlight the skills and experiences that are most relevant.
  • Use Action Verbs: Start each bullet point with strong action verbs (e.g., developed, managed, implemented, analyzed).
  • Keep it Concise: Aim for a one-page CV. Recruiters spend limited time reviewing each application.
  • Proofread Carefully: Typos and grammatical errors can create a negative impression. Have someone else review your CV before you submit it.
  • Choose a Professional Format: Select a clean and easy-to-read font (e.g., Arial, Calibri, Times New Roman). Use consistent formatting throughout the document. Many free CV templates are available online (e.g., Canva, Microsoft Word templates).
  • Focus on Transferable Skills: Even if your experience isn’t directly related to the job, highlight transferable skills such as problem-solving, teamwork, and communication.

Remember, your CV is your first impression. By following these guidelines and tailoring your CV to each job application, you can significantly increase your chances of landing an interview.
